What is RTP and Why It Matters

Return to Player (RTP) is one of the most important metrics when choosing online slot games. This percentage represents how much money a slot machine returns to players over time, making it a crucial factor for anyone serious about maximizing their gaming experience.

If a slot has an RTP of 96%, for example, it means that for every $100 wagered, the game theoretically returns $96 to players over thousands of spins. Understanding this helps you make smarter betting decisions.

Choosing Your Slots Wisely

Beyond RTP, consider volatility as well. Low volatility slots offer frequent small wins, while high volatility games deliver bigger payouts less often. Your choice depends on your playing style and budget.

Final Thoughts

Remember that RTP is calculated over thousands of spins, so short-term results may vary. Responsible gambling means setting limits, understanding the odds, and enjoying slots as entertainment rather than an income source.
